Extracting the Pomeron-Pomeron-f2(1270) coupling in the pp → ppπ+ π- reaction through the angular distribution of the pions

We discuss how to extract the Pomeron-Pomeron-f(2)(1270) [PPf(2)(1270)] coupling within the tensor-Pomeron model. The general PPf(2)(1270) coupling is a combination of seven basic couplings (tensorial structures). To study these tensorial structures, we propose to measure the central-exclusive production of a pi(+)pi(-) pair in the invariant mass region of the f(2)(1270) meson. An analysis of angular distributions in the pi(+)pi(-) rest system, using the Collins-Soper and the Gottfried-Jackson frames, turns out to be particularly relevant for our purpose. For both frames, the cos theta(pi+) and phi(pi+) distributions are discussed. We find that the azimuthal angle distributions in these frames are fairly sensitive to the choice of the PPf(2) coupling. We show results for the resonance case alone as well as when the dipion continuum is included. We show the influence of the experimental cuts on the angular distributions in the context of dedicated experimental studies at RHIC and LHC energies. Absorption corrections are included for our final distributions.
